Grade: 4 out of 10. [b] A Máquina (The Machine) [/b](2006) A brazilian film you might never watch, but it's definetly worth if you do. In a small village (which isn't even in the map), a girl dreams with "the world", and becoming an artist, while her boyfriend is attached to the place. Still, he promises he'll bring her The World, with unexpected results. A fantasy that's good for the whole family (as long as you have intelligent children that don't bother watching a movie with subtitles), with strong perfomances from a pretty cast, smart direction and a captivating script.
